On a dark night.

A flash of lightning struck above the mountains. Faintly illuminating the trees in the forest, the dark atmosphere and the restless sounds of insects added to the gloom of the dark night.

"Cling"

A pillar of lightning suddenly struck the ground and the sound of thunder immediately silenced the frenzied insect sounds in the forest.

Among the trees and the sound of falling raindrops, a boy around fourteen to fifteen years old stood still among a pool of corpses, blood, and piles of cold bodies scattered on the ground.

His childish face was pale. But strangely, there was no anxiety in his eyes. No fear. No awkwardness like a boy his age seeing death for the first time. Witnessing dozens of corpses—old, young, men and women who were no longer alive around him—the boy only showed an empty and confused expression.

There was even a little... pleasure?

"Where am I..?"

In his confusion, his brow suddenly furrowed. Pain struck his head like a hammer.

"Argh.."

While holding his head, memories and various information flooded his mind. Memories that weren't his. From when the boy could remember until the age of fifteen, everything entered his head in an instant.

And that only made him more confused.

"Is this real?"

Sorting through everything in his memory, he finally had to acknowledge something absurd.

He had time traveled. Or more precisely, transmigrated.

Ye Chen, the fifteen-year-old boy whose body he currently occupied, was someone with the same name but a different body and soul. Two lives, two worlds, but equally tragic fates.

As an only child with both parents who were complete and loved him, the fifteen years of the boy Ye Chen's life were quite satisfactory. Although he lived in a remote and isolated village in the mountains, although life was just enough to get by, his family was happy. Unfortunately, that peace and tranquility shattered when a group of bandits suddenly arrived. Without cause or reason, they began looting, killing, and even raping the innocent residents of Siqing village.

In panic, Ye Chen and his parents immediately ran out of the village to save themselves. But unfortunately, during their escape, several bandits managed to chase them.

The result was predictable.

Meanwhile, the current Ye Chen, the soul occupying this boy's body, was a modern human from Earth. A special forces soldier who was on a mission in Africa, but an unexpected accident suddenly occurred. A massive explosion that should have killed him instead sent him here.

Time traveling that he had never imagined at all.

"Really...."

Sighing with a bit of helplessness, Ye Chen could only resign himself. But his brain kept working, analyzing the situation, looking for ways to survive, and thinking about the next steps.

Unconsciously, he turned toward two people, a man and woman lying lifeless a few steps away from him.

His heart suddenly throbbed.

Mother.. father..

These two were Ye Chen's parents in this world. Two people who for fifteen years had loved and cared for the boy Ye Chen with full affection and attention. Even if they lived just getting by, the two had never hit or yelled at him. Never neglected his needs. There was always warmth in their small home.

Ye Chen from Earth was an orphan. Raised in a military orphanage. Never felt a mother's embrace or laughter with a father. Death and loss were already part of his life.

But this boy's memories... memories of those fifteen years of simple happiness were now his too. And his chest felt tight because of it.

"They aren't my parents. But why does it feel like this?"

What a beautiful life it was.

Unfortunately...

He sighed again, trying to calm his seemingly sad heart. As a soldier, he was used to death. But as the fifteen-year-old Ye Chen, this was a loss that couldn't be ignored.

At least he had to bury them as redemption and this body's final obsession.

"Boom!"

An explosion suddenly sounded from the distance, stopping Ye Chen's movement.

His soldier reflexes immediately activated. His body crouched. Eyes sweeping around with ears sharpened.

"Are there people still alive?"

Ye Chen's brow furrowed. With a guess in his mind, he began to consider checking it out.

But...

He stared at his small hands. Thin arms. The body of an untrained fifteen-year-old boy. Even with his experience, what use was it if his body was like this?

At that moment, a voice suddenly sounded from the distance.

"Evil Demon! I will kill you!"

That seemingly very loud voice startled him. Ye Chen paused for a moment, looking toward the dark and oppressive forest, appearing hesitant to continue his steps.

He was certain that it was indeed a human voice. He could even understand the language clearly because the language was no different from what he spoke on Earth. He was also certain that from the sound that occurred, there must be a battle happening there.

As a soldier, of course he knew that appearing suddenly and startling others could be fatal. Moreover, he also didn't know what kind of world this was.

Besides, he also didn't know whether that person was part of the previous bandit group, or someone else.

From the words heard earlier, 'Evil Demon,' it seemed like someone else. But whether that person came here to save the villagers was still debatable. Furthermore, if there really was a battle, could he join the fight with his current body?

With this young body, which appeared weak and completely untrained?

But information is everything. To win a battle, know your friend and yourself.

"Boom!"

While Ye Chen was thinking, another explosion occurred from the scene. Besides the explosion sound, there were actually also lights and flashes that were faintly visible—orange, white, blue.

What kind of battle could result in loud explosions and light flashes like that? Was it a tank and artillery encounter?

Ye Chen was full of doubt, but with his curiosity and soldier instinct, he finally decided to take a closer look.

Just for information. Look, then retreat.

He moved slowly, sticking to the shadows, using the trees as cover. Movements that had become reflexes after years of infiltration missions.

When his distance got closer to the sound source, Ye Chen found that the sound was actually getting more intense. Even the leaves and trees around him seemed to sway and tremble. Judging from the sound waves produced, it seemed that fierce battle indeed couldn't possibly be caused by ordinary humans.

"Something's not right."

Finally, when he was ten meters from the scene, Ye Chen's body instantly stopped. His eyes opened wide.

"Impossible!"

Shocked, Ye Chen's eyes and mouth widened, stunned by what he saw!

Two people, or what he thought were people, were actually fighting in the air.

Floating in the air!

No cables. No jet pack. No tricks whatsoever. They just... floated.

Both appeared to be fighting fiercely. Actually, Ye Chen couldn't see their movements clearly at all because they were too fast, but faintly he could see both their silhouettes because suddenly there were fireballs, lightning, or white light that appeared out of nowhere and illuminated them.

And what was even crazier, there was a flying sword.

A truly flying sword!

A pale yellow glowing sword that continuously clashed with the opponent's weapon, a giant black hammer that also flew and moved on its own!

All the logic he knew, all knowledge about physics, about reality, collapsed in an instant.

IMMORTAL...

He didn't want to believe it, but a thought suddenly appeared in his memory.

Both of them were Immortal beings!
